Motor Vehicle Tyre Code

 

New Tyres

 

• A new tyre capable of being fitted to a wheel of a passenger car or light trailer must bear the 'E' mark.

 

 

New Retreaded Tyres

 

• A new retreaded tyre capable of being fitted to a wheel of a passenger car, commercial vehicle or trailer must be marked BS AU 144e.

 

New retreaded tyres must not bear the 'E' mark.

 

Repairs to a new retreaded tyre must be properly carried out.

 

 

Part Worn Tyres/Retreads

 

• Part worn tyres capable of being fitted to a wheel of a motor vehicle or trailer must not have:-

 

(a) Any cut in excess of 25mm or 10% of the section width of the tyre.

 

 

• Part worn tyres capable of being fitted to a wheel of a motor vehicle or trailer must have:-

 

a) The 'E' mark which was moulded on at the time of manufacture.

 

(b) The word 'Part-worn' permanently and legibly applied to the tyre adjacent to the 'E' mark.

 

 

• Part worn retreaded tyres must bear:-

 

(a) The mark BS AU 144 b, c, d or e. This mark to have been permanently and legibly applied at the time of retreading.

 

(b) The word 'Part-worn' adjacent to the mark described above.
